Pool Maintenance Mistakes That Are Widespread to Sidestep
Ongoing upkeep is essential for circumventing a multitude of complications, but even diligent pool owners can make blunders during the cleaning process. One widespread error is failing to check chemical levels before cleaning. Imbalanced chemistry can trigger algae growth or cloudy water, undermining the cleaning effort. Additionally, using inappropriate tools can compromise surfaces; for instance, metal brushes can scratch vinyl liners.
Ignoring the skimmer and pump baskets is another typical mistake. These can limit water flow and lower cleaning efficiency if not emptied regularly. Some owners neglect filters regularly, causing reduced performance and elevated energy costs.
To summarize, cleaning infrequently can result in a buildup of debris and contaminants. By avoiding these routine mistakes, pool owners can assure their upkeep schedules are productive, keeping their pools beautifully clear and enticing for all.

Which Substances Are Pool Maintenance Providers Typically Employing?
Pool cleaning companies typically employ chlorine, pH balancers, algaecides, and water clarifiers. These chemicals maintain water clarity, prevent algal growth, and guarantee safe aquatic environments, supporting effective pool upkeep and overall sanitation.
